Product reviews:
Moore
2026-02-22 iphone 11 Pro Max
Galaxy Watch v Apple Watch - Which samsung galaxy watch or apple watch
samsung galaxy watch or apple watch
Rudolf
2026-02-19 iphone XS Max
Apple Watch Series 4 vs Samsung Galaxy samsung galaxy watch or apple watch
samsung galaxy watch or apple watch
Richard
2026-02-19 iphone 11
Galaxy Watch vs. Apple Watch Series 4 samsung galaxy watch or apple watch
samsung galaxy watch or apple watch
Joseph
2026-02-25 iphone 11 Pro
Apple Watch Series 4 vs Samsung Galaxy samsung galaxy watch or apple watch
samsung galaxy watch or apple watch